Bastion
Developer: @supergiantgames.bsky.social

I bounced off this one the first time I played it. I don't get why - On the return visit this is absolute quality. The everpresent narrator is so good and the soundtrack is golden. Loving the bow too! Certified classic for a reason.

Total Chaos (Demo)
Developer: Trigger Happy Interactive

A from-the-ground-up remake of one of the most impressive Doom engine mods of all time. It hits those same notes, and my trauma came back to me the instant I realised I was going to that segment with the bastard ghost enemies again. Thanks >:(
